This review is from: NEC MultiSync LCD2070NX 20" LCD Monitor- Silver (Personal Computers)
I am a professional photographer so I need a monitor that can be fully calibrated to the sRGB color space, the 2070NX gets as close as any monitor under $1K. While many LCD monitors at this price can be color corrected, very few can have corrected brightness levels. My white luminance is 118 cd/m2 and even more impressive is my blacks get down to .16 (most LCD's don't get dark enough, this one is very reasonable). The key to get this accuracy is to set up for viewing in dim conditions (most calibrations packages give several options for ambient lighting).
If you don't want to spend the money on a LaCie or other higher bit depth monitor but still need your images to match your prints I highly suggest this monitor...just don't forget to buy a monitor calibration hardware.

This review is from: NEC MultiSync LCD2070NX 20" LCD Monitor- Silver (Personal Computers)
Great monitor, colors are even and the viewing angles are better than I expected. No back light bleeding, no ghosting, no dead or stuck pics. The swivel base and height adjusting stand make it very easy to setup for comfortable viewing. I just wish I had purchased a second one while it was on sale :)
The only thing that stopped me from giving it all 5 stars, is the powered USB hub. When you turn the monitor off, the hub shuts down as well. If you leave an MP3 player,iPOD, or a cell phone attached to charge, you must leave the monitor on. It's not a big issue, as the monitor will blank the screen and go into sleep/power saving mode automatically, with power still going to the hub. I was justed used to turning off my old monitor when I step away from the PC. |
